A look at my book Rediscovered Rituals of English Freemasonry, the second book in the Lost Rites series. The book explores the early nineteenth century English radical Richard Carlile and his expose, which became known as The Manual of Freemasonry. Some of the high degrees in the work had been practiced in the Rite of Seven Degrees some decades previously.
The title of the book should have been ‘The Masonic Rituals of Richard Carlile’ but Carlile – a radical from the early nineteenth century and a non-Mason, was probably still deemed too risqué for a book title by Lewis Masonic. Despite this, the book flows well into my latest work The Rite of Seven Degrees, and rightly takes its place in the Lost Rites series.
